*Position Summary:*
The OISM area at the Raymond A. Mason School of Business at William & Mary
is recruiting a pool of visiting faculty to conduct research and teach
undergraduate and graduate courses within the undergraduate and graduate
programs. The expected term of the visit is one semester, but an academic
year visitor may be possible. To be eligible, interested persons must hold
the rank of associate professor or full professor (or equivalent) at their
current institution and have a well-established research record.
William and Mary is a premier liberal arts university, chartered in 1693,
and has long been considered one of the “Public Ivies.” The graduate
business school has been recognized as a “Top-50” school by Business Week,
the Financial Times and the Wall Street Journal. The College is situated in
historic Williamsburg, Virginia and is within an hour’s drive of Richmond,
Norfolk, and Virginia Beach. Washington DC is within three hour’s drive.

Visiting faculty serve a vital role within the OISM area and are valued
members of the Raymond A. Mason School of Business and the William & Mary
community. Under the guidance of the Area Head, visiting faculty
collaborate on research with area faculty and teach 2 courses (6 credits)
within the OISM area during the semester.
